(1) Mithranes I, King of Armenia was also known as Mithrenes, or Mithrines.
He was Satrap of Armenia for Alexander the Great.
(1) Satrap of Armenia, circa 344-331 B.C.
King of Armenia 331;
He led the Armenian auxiliaries of Darius III in the Battle of Gaugamela on
October 1st 331 B.C.
